EditorialTorah crown for Simchat Torah, the festive holidays celebrating the annual completion and commencement of the reading of the Torah in the synagogue. The crown adorns the Torah role. From Alsace, mid-18th. Papier-mache, silk, artificial flowers. H: 21 cm.
